Bank of England has issued Statistical Notice 2025/5, asking reporting institutions to confirm confidentiality permissions for 2026. The notice proposes allowing publication of aggregate data when a firm contributes to less than three contributors, aiming to ease reporting burdens. Firms can choose one of four consent options: universal prior consent for all forms, form‑by‑form prior consent, prior consent with exceptions to certain data points, or opt‑out with case‑by‑case consent. Confirmation is required via the BEEDS portal, where separate surveys must be completed for each entity in multi‑entity groups; key firm details are pre‑filled. Firms with prior indefinite consent need not respond unless they wish to change. Consent applies to aggregate data for reference periods January to December following submission and remains valid unless withdrawn. Responses are due by 5 p.m. on Monday, 19 Dec 2025.
